Motorsport world mourns loss of former racer Les Leston

Former Formula One driver and motor accessories magnate Les Leston died on Sunday, May 13. He was 91. Born Alfred Lazarus Fingleston in Bulwell, Nottinghamshire, Leston began his racing career aboard an SS100 Jaguar but it was in the half-litre Formula Three category that he truly excelled.
